Gravel dumping services involve the delivery and placement of gravel or similar loose materials on a property to improve drainage, create stable surfaces, or prepare land for construction or landscaping projects. These services typically include the transportation of the gravel from a supplier to the site, along with expert placement to ensure the material is distributed evenly and at the desired depth. This process helps property owners establish functional driveways, pathways, or foundation bases, making it easier to manage water runoff and prevent erosion.
Many property owners turn to gravel dumping services to address common problems such as muddy or uneven terrain, poor drainage, or areas prone to standing water. For homeowners with driveways that become difficult to use during wet seasons, gravel can offer a practical solution by providing a firm, permeable surface. The overview below groups typical Gravel Dumping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Cheyenne, WY.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- For minor gravel dumping projects,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. These jobs often involve small driveways or patching areas and tend to fall within the lower to mid-range costs. Many routine jobs are completed within this budget band.
Medium-Scale Projects - Larger gravel dumping jobs, such as expanding a driveway or creating a small parking area, generally cost between $600 and $1,500. These projects are common and usually fall into the middle of the typical cost spectrum, depending on size and site conditions.
Large or Complex Jobs - Extensive gravel dumping, such as preparing large construction sites or significant landscaping projects, can range from $1,500 to $3,500. Fewer projects reach this high, but they are necessary for bigger-scale needs requiring more material and labor.
Full Replacement or Specialty Work - Complete driveway overhauls or specialized gravel dumping services can exceed $3,500, with some larger, more complex projects reaching $5,000 or more. These are less common and often involve detailed planning and additional services.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is gravel dumping service? Gravel dumping service involves the delivery and placement of gravel by local contractors to specific areas, such as driveways, pathways, or construction sites in Cheyenne, WY and nearby areas.
How do I prepare for gravel dumping? To prepare, clear the area where the gravel will be placed and ensure there is enough space for the delivery equipment to access the site safely.
What types of gravel are available for dumping? Local service providers typically offer various gravel types, including crushed stone, river rock, and pea gravel, suitable for different project needs.
Can gravel dumping be used for driveway maintenance? Yes, gravel dumping is often used to repair, level, or extend driveways in Cheyenne and surrounding communities.
